Throughout this specialization, learners will test their knowledge within the three specialization courses using a series of ungraded lesson quizzes for each lesson, interactive activities, discussion groups with peers, and graded module exams for each module.
This 3 week course is designed for telecommunications engineers. Learners will first gain an overview of 5G mobile networks, including the fundamental principles, key technologies, and advancements over previous generations. Then, learners will explore the basic architecture of 5G networks, network slicing, and the different types of 5G network deployments. Lastly, learners will discover the fundamental technologies that drive the extraordinary capabilities of 5G networks.
Module 1 explores 5G Network Design and Components, including 5G network architecture, 5G RAN, core network architecture and interfaces, and key components that make up 5G networks. Module 2 delves into 5G protocols and how those protocols are applied in network design, starting with a comparison of 4G and 5G protocols, then delving into interfaces and protocols specific to those interfaces. Module 3 offers an overview of the advanced 5G technologies like beamforming and MIMO, and how to apply them in network design.
This course is designed for telecommunications engineers interested in understanding how the applications of 5G network technology in industry, home life, and society at large. Learners will explore security challenges and breakthroughs that 5G technologies create as well as consider the next stages of 5G technology, namely 5G Advanced.
